ok now this is a subject ive wanted to post about for the past few weeks and if iam honest iam sick of hearing about it cause it just makes us sound like we have gone from a 1 man team to a 2 man team and that just aint so.....

now here are my points 1st off iam gonna go back a few years to when judas used to play for us,now him and gerrard had an understanding just like torres/gerrard have now yet we played with 2 strikers and half the time gerrard was used as a defensive midfilder or a right winger so if that worked to great effect whats the difference now.ok move forward to today or the start of the season or last season now gerrard and both torres spent time on the sideline and at times we struggled and when they were in the squad we didnt but here is my gripe i belive that if gerrard was to drop into the vacent spot left by xabi(if sold) then i still beilve the torres gerrard combination will be just as effective....

i belive we posses the players in the squad that if we dont sign a 2nd real striker that can fill in that hole,kuyt i think could be ideal people may laugh but i think he can and when gerrard was out and he did play in that role he was quite effective,he dosnt have the pace witch dosnt matter when you play behind the striker with pace,plus when he has the ball defenders will come to him createing space for torres to glide into,now this is gonna shock a few people includeing myself i cant belive iam about to type it but yossi could also play that role there i said it.....

now alot of this rests or hinges on xabi being sold and if he is we have to use that money to buy a 2nd striker, you cannot win the prem with 1 real out an out striker ill say it again YOU CANNOT WIN THE PREM WITH 1 STRIKER,this is not about the combination of 2 players this is about what is best for the team and with gerrard back in the middle and a 2nd stirker next to torres that is whats better for the team and it wont effect the torres gerrard combination,gerrard is far better goin forward than xabi so its not gonna weaken anythink yet fans seem to think it will and i just dont see it.....

i like the next man woman or child luv to see them playin together but i just think long term it will benifit the team a great deal more with a striker partner for torres and gerrard bossing the midfield and createing for both and terroriseing teams more from his real postion....

what if both gerrard and torres our out injured at the same time do you seriously see nemeth or ngog for all there potential leading the line of a top prem side cause i dont,a raw torres is 10 times better than ngog...i like both nem and ngog but they arnt 1st team material for atleast another 2 seasons....

we failed to break sides down at times last season and teams that can play just stick 2 markers on torres or push him wide, they play with a holding midfilder who marks gerrard and that is our attack killed off right there and iam not a manager so someone with half a brain will work it out.you add a 2nd striker a real striker proven striker next to torres you kill that 2 defenders on 1 striker bit gerrard from the middle you also face the dilema of who to mark him with witch inturn creates space in the middle....

we have some promising youth strikers the word promiseing is the key,2 to 3 years and maybe we will start seeing that promise turn into good but right now this season we need another striker plain and simple and the gerrard torres partnership for all its worth is not good enough to win the prem
